Isaiah is a book that unveils the full dimensions of God's judgment and salvation. God is "the Holy One of Israel" (see 1:4; 6:1 and notes) who must punish his rebellious people (1:2) but will afterward redeem them (41:14,16). WebOct 8, 2024 · Abstract. This chapter discusses the complex literary growth ( Redaktionsgeschichte) that lies behind Isa 1–66, with special focus on history of research. The most important contribution can be attributed to Bernhard Duhm, who proposed the three-part division of Isaiah into Proto-Isaiah, Deutero-Isaiah, and Trito-Isaiah. WebThe book of the isaiah was written in three sections which are before the Exile, during the exile, and after the exile ended. The key themes for this book is sin lead to suffering, God’s power/authority, and the redemption that can be found in suffering. 509 Words 3 Pages Satisfactory Essays Read More
